## Deployment

Greenloop's drift-compensation module must be deployed alongside the controller, never separately, because calibration offsets are loaded at boot and shared via local socket. Reviewers should confirm the humidity sensor recalibration interval matches the hardware batch in use. The deployment ships with the following configuration.

config for tajep-bajof:
[fendor]
host = fendor.zarqellabs.test
user = fendor_svc
database = fendor_prod

Subject: Welcome to on-call — Ledgerlight audit-log viewer

Hi, and welcome to the rotation. The most common support escalation involves the Ledgerlight audit-log viewer showing gaps in event timelines. Nine times out of ten this is ingestion lag, not data loss — check the ingest delay metric before telling a customer anything is missing. If lag exceeds fifteen minutes, page the pipeline team. The full triage flowchart and escalation contacts are kept on the internal page below.

wiki page, baguf-fafof: https://jira.qorvelsys.internal/browse/browse/projects/display/173d

Test plan: SQL lint gate for the Quillbarrow release. Rules: uppercase keywords, no SELECT *, explicit JOINs, trailing semicolons enforced. Linter runs in CI stage two; failures block merge. Migration files under /warehouse are exempt until the Drossfield cleanup lands. Verify rule set version matches the pinned config before tagging. To pull the rule manifest from the lint service, the request must authenticate with the token below.

login token, yajeg-fawif: eyJhbGciOiJIUzI1NiIsInR5cCI6IkpXVCJ9.eyJzdWIiOiIEdPQYnZXaZIn0.HSRTnYZBx0Qc

## Changelog: v3.2 — setting rename in Fanfare

Heads up, reviewer: we renamed the old backpressure knob. The notification fan-out service (Fanfare) used to read a vaguely-named throttle setting; it's now explicitly the queue-depth backpressure limit, which should make the intent obvious. Defaults unchanged, so no behavior diff — just grep your env files and swap the name. One more thing: the metrics sidecar that reports backpressure stats now authenticates to the collector, so each env file needs its credential added on the following line:

vault entry, fadup-tagag: RELAY_SECRET8=2fd92179